Ahmanet (The Mummy): The first female mummy in the franchise, portrayed with a fierce and menacing physicality.

The film begins in ancient Egypt, where Princess Ahmanet murders her family to seize the throne by making a deal with the god Set. She is captured and buried alive in a remote tomb in modern-day Iraq. After Nick Morton and his partner Chris Vail unearth her sarcophagus, a series of supernatural events leads to a plane crash in London, where Ahmanet begins her quest to reclaim her power and turn Nick into a vessel for Set. The Mummy (2017) received mixed reviews from critics and audiences alike. The movie holds a 44% approval rating on Rotten Tomatoes, with many praising Tom Cruise's performance and the film's visual effects. However, some critics argued that the movie's storyline was predictable and lacked originality.
